This is probably one of those "It's the software" / "No, it's the hardware" 
kind of things... But I really do think it's the hardware, and if anyone 
else concurs, I'll post something on the TS-2000 group.
I'm using LOGic 7 to communicate with my Kenwood TS-2000 for routine logging 
purposes (mode and frequency). I'm using the 38,400 baud setting, 1 stop 
bit, polling the rig every 100 ms (fastest setting). This works fine except 
for when I'm transmitting on CW, using the rig's internal keyer. In this 
mode, I will usually get a "unable to communicate with with rig" message 
from LOGic. My guess is that the TS-2000 processor is too busy (due to 
internal keyer?) to service the serial port every time it interrupts, and 
LOGic bails out on it.
Question: Does anyone know if LOGic errors out when even ONE serial exchange 
is missed -- in other words, no retries? I don't want to decrease the 
polling frequency or baud rate -- but if my scenario is right, that probably 
wouldn't solve the problem anyway, just make it somewhat less frequent.
Has anyone else experienced this problem when sending on CW? If so, with 
what rig?
